University of New England

In the tertiary education category, it's quite hard for brands to differentiate themselves - after all, most universities appear to offer much the same thing. So when University of New England (UNE) came to us asking to stand out, we took them at their word. This resulted in the 'Little Boxes' campaign, which revolves around the 'sameness' of the world (and many other unis) and presented UNE as a means of escaping this kind of future. This campaign was intended to appeal to real individuals, who want more than just an 'ordinary' life... and thus, and well suited to the unique kind of learning experience that UNE provides. While not necessarily a ground breaking idea, this campaign is quite unique for the category and has definitely given UNE a point of difference over their competitors.
